I had someone contact me wondering what the value of his machine is as he'd like to sell it. It's currently in climate controlled storage. I checked Baumbach's Columbia book and it's a Columbia Grafonola De Luxe (first style). It's in excellent condition as far I can tell from the low res photos. I'd be interested myself except it's in southern California and not worth dragging over to the other coast. It has rounded sides and front, carved lion's heads and is quite impressive looking.
